Viola (Wittrockiana Grp) Evo F1 Yellow Duet

Viola (Wittrockiana Grp) Evo F1 Yellow Duet
Winter hardness Good (USDA-zone 5, 6)
Flower color Purple-dark violet-083A; Yellow-medium yellow-007A
Soil fertility No special demands
Leaf, general shape Ovate (egg-shaped)
Flower diameter 6 - 6,5 cm
Plant height 10 - 20 cm; 5 - 10 cm
Leaf size 3 - 4 cm; 4 - 5 cm
soil pH requirement Neutral (pH 6,5 - 7,5)
Light conditions Sunny; Semi-shades
Leaf, main color Dark green
Flower color distribution Multi-colored
Flower, secondary color(s) Brown-dark brown-187A; Purple-dark blue violet-083C
Moisture requirements Moist; Well-drained
Soil type Humus rich

The Viola (Wittrockiana Grp) Evo F1 Yellow Duet, also known as VIOLET, is a beautiful flowering plant that thrives in winter conditions. With good winter hardiness, it can withstand USDA-zones 5 and 6, making it an excellent choice for gardeners in colder regions.

One of the standout features of the Viola Evo F1 Yellow Duet is its flower color. The blooms showcase a stunning combination of purple and dark violet, creating a visually appealing display in any garden. Additionally, the flowers also feature medium yellow tones, adding a touch of vibrancy to the overall appearance.

When it comes to soil fertility, the Viola Evo F1 Yellow Duet does not have any special demands. It can adapt to various soil types, making it a versatile option for different garden environments. It prefers soil with neutral pH levels ranging from 6.5 to 7.5.

The leaves of the Viola Evo F1 Yellow Duet are ovate or egg-shaped, adding an interesting texture to the plant. The general plant height ranges from 10 to 20 cm, with shorter variations ranging from 5 to 10 cm. This compact size makes it suitable for both garden beds and containers.

The dimensions of the leaves are relatively small, with sizes ranging from 3 to 4 cm and 4 to 5 cm. The leaves have a dark green color as their main shade, providing a beautiful contrast against the vibrant flowers.

Speaking of which, the Viola Evo F1 Yellow Duet showcases a multi-colored flower color distribution. This means that each bloom features a combination of different colors, further enhancing its visual appeal. Along with the purple-dark violet and yellow hues, the flowers also have secondary colors like brown-dark brown and purple-dark blue violet.

In terms of moisture requirements, the Viola Evo F1 Yellow Duet prefers a moist but well-drained soil. Adequate drainage is essential to prevent waterlogging, which can lead to root rot. Additionally, this plant thrives in both sunny and semi-shaded light conditions, making it versatile for various outdoor spaces.
